Do I need to add salt to my fresh water aquarium?

Iodine and anti-caking agents in salt are harmless. No need for salt with Africans; if you've got hard enough water for these fish they've already got the osmotic conditions they require. Won't do any harm in reasonable quantities, but no real good either.
